Epäsymmetrisen is Finnish adjective meaning lacking symmetry. It is used to describe objects, structures, processes or phenomena that do not exhibit symmetry, whether in shape, arrangement or behavior. The term derives from epäsymmetrinen, with epäs- indicating negation and symmetrinen meaning symmetrical.
